RESUMO
A method for testing the thermodynamic consistency of experimental liquid-vapor equilibrium data for binary systems through the integration of the coexistence equation is proposed. This method exempts from the use of correlations for both the activity coefficient and saturation pressures and shows a good sensibility. The coexistence equation method is then used for checking the consistency of ethanol-water data, found in the literature. In this way, groups of isothermal data are selected and equations for the activity coefficient, with temperature dependent parameters, are adjusted to them, improving the fit. The UNIQUAC and van Laar equations show the best results. The obtained correlations are used for simulating the destillation of ethyl alcohol through the model of Naphtali Sandholm. The influence of some simplifications in the thermodynamic calculations over the simulation results is verified
